“Is Junk Food Really Cheaper?”

Exactly. I hate when people are like “eating healthy is too expensive. No it’s not, Many times it’s cheaper, you just gotta know how to shop. I work 20hrs a week, making 9 dollars an hour, and I shop for all my own groceries. 

I always thought it was more expensive!  But since I’ve been making healthier meals I’ve discovered it really isn’t!!!  It is more time intensive, but if even I can find it fun, anyone can.  I mean frozen meals are terrible for you and cost $3-5 each but some veggies are 79 cents a pound!  It’s just laziness that held me back before.  I’m so glad I made this change to start switching to clean eating.  I’m not fully clean but I’m so much better. I just need to convince my boyfriend to do it with me and we’ll be set!
